Comedy or Horror?








Shaun of the Dead

Like it say on the poster its 'Romantic Comedy with Zombies'


The road to comedy isn't a one way road. It has lots of forks and arrows. It just has to reach laughter. So today there are more and more genre fusion. The boarder line that separated the genre are getting thinner.

The movie 'Shaun of the Dead(2004)' is on of the fusion genre. Its a comical horror movie, and also a parody version of the George A. Romero's Dead movies.

The movie is about appliance salesman Shaun who is not doing well in his life, and his friend Ed who is doing nothing in his life. One day people stated to turn into zombies so Shaun and his friend decided to rescue Shaun's mother and his girl friend. Shaun is a 'Think not to much easy thinker' so he thought it was going to be easy. But thinks gets tricky and unexpected happens.
This movie is a zombie movie and It also has blood and gore in it, so it's a so it horror film. But the way of Shaun and his friend trying to solve the problem and how they act to the situation is somewhat foolish and funny, so it's a comedy. If you see the film, at start its usually comical no scary stuff, zombies are no threat to Shaun and his friend. Only to be beaten by the foolish plane. But at the time go by and things don't turn out as it suppose to be, it starts to be horror movie. But still they don't take away the laughter by the wacky acts.

The danger of the fusion film is that if you combine two genre it could the nothing of both. So people who like comedy won't watch it and people who like horror won't watch it, neither.
But the good thing for these fusion genre is that you can make more kinds of people to watch it. People who likes comedy and don't have interests in horror movie might watch this movie because it has comical part and start to like the horror genre or be interested in it. And same as the opposite person.
As time goes by people want something new. So the fusion of the genre will go on.

What ia Parody?

Parody is one of the comic movie genre, today they are no so popular but there was a time when there was a parody movie of a big hit movie at that time,
The word parody is defined as "parody is a work that imitates another work in order to ridicule, ironically comment on, or poke some affectionate fun at the work itself, the subject of the work, the author or fictional voice of the parody, or another subject." On Wikipedia.com. And on Collins English Dictionary it is stated "A parody is a humorous piece of writhing, drama, or music which imitates the style of a well-known person or represents a familiar situation in an exaggerated way" So parody comedy movie is usually about making a conventional or maybe serious screen and cliche into unexpected funny situation.

For example, Spaceballs (1987). Its a parody movie of Star Wars. It follows the main out line of Star Wars. But as it goes to the end you can see the changes to make it funny. Like when Luke come to faces with Darth Vader Vader says "I'm your father", but in Space Balls he say "I'm your father...s friends ...and his room mates..(and so on)"


The recent parody movie is 'Shrek 2' which was released on May 19, 2004. The movie took the conventional Prince and Princess fairy tale story to a not so prince and princess story. Usually it was about prince and princess, monsters, and witches. But on Shrek its about Ogres and princess, evil fairy and prince. They changed the act of the people. So they are making the screen of the movies unpredictable.

Then why is it funny? The main idea is that you know its coming but you don't know when and how it will turn up. Its like horror movies, the music comes in and you know its gonna happen but it always surprise you. In parody movie you just have to replace to scary feeling in to laughter.
But the down fall is that you have to have a knowledge of the movies they used so you can expect the unexpected. And some times they use social and political subject so you might not find it funny. Although its not a universal key to laughter, if you have the right taste it the best of them all.

Hot Shots!


Have you ever seen movie 'Top Gun'? Its a story about an United States Navy F-14 Tomcat pilot. Well the movie I like to introduce is also almost the same , except well.......that it is more wacky.
The movie 'Hot Shots!' was on screen on July 31, 1991. Starting by Charlie Sheen. It's a spoof movie, parodies and laughs all to the end. This movie plot line is mainly parody of the movie 'Top Gun' so the concept of the main character is almost the same. Navy pilot, and falls in love with his therapist, also rivalry and friend-ship. But other than those, they brought up lots of other pictures scenes and mad them funny.

Movies used in this film are 9½ Weeks, The Fabulous Baker Boys, Dances with Wolves, Rocky, Gone with the Wind, Superman, Marathon Man, Iron Eagle. It's really fun to find out what seen was used in 'Hot Shots!' and how they made it funny and wacky. So If you want a big laugh you should watch those movies before you see the 'Hot Shots!'.


There is a sequel to the movie, 'Hot Shots! Part Deux'. This time Charlie Sheen goes to Iraq to rescue a team. Well the story line might be familiar. Because this time the main stream of this movie is 'Rambo: First Blood Part II'. The movie stars like Rambo: First Blood Part II. But goes off road and ends up some where in between 'The Wizard of Oz' and 'Terminator 2: Judgment Day'. And also the use the famous scene from 'Star Wars Episode IV: A New Hope' where Darth Vader and Obi won meet.


This time movies they used are Rambo: First Blood Part II, Apocalypse Now, Predator, Missing In Action, Commando, Our Miss Brooks, Star Wars, Kickboxer, The Karate Kid, Lady and the Tramp, Casablanca, Terminator 2: Judgment Day, Looney Tunes, No Way Out, Basic Instinct, Platoon, The Guns of Navarone, The Wizard of Oz,The Godfather, RoboCop, American Gladiators, Star Wars Episode IV: A New Hope and the Energizer adverts. They used some sceens or used their cliché plot.


'Hot Shot!' is a real knee deep parody movie. From start to end its all most made up of it. And they use the scenes and cliche plot properly and show it to you when you never expect it.(Except scenes are meant to be expected) But you have to see the movies they used first. When I saw the movie first time, luckily I knew most of them so I had a real fun time. So I had to watch the sequels. But its a challenge to see all the movies they used, so if you don't have the time I recommend to see the Dances with Wolves. and Top Gun for the 'Hot Shots!', and for 'Hot Shots! Part Deux' you should see Rambo: First Blood Part II, The Wizard of Oz, Star Wars Episode IV, and Terminator 2: Judgment Day. Its a must see movie if you like parody.

My boyfriend is TypeB



This movie is a romantic comedy about relationshi between blood type A woman and type B man. It targets those audiences who still believe in the magic of blood type--personality analysis based on blood type.
According to national surveys, a majority of young people believe that blood type determines a person's personality whether it has been scientifically proven or not


The handsome type B guy in this movie is individualistic, egotistic, sentimental, but very gentle to girls. He dates a woman with type-A which is well known for being faint-hearted and timid. She blindly believes the myth of blood type and comes to have a desperate crush on him. As they continuously meet, she is deeply hurt by her self-centered boyfriend and is determined to break up with him. He eventually regrets his behavior and turns his mind toward her again, but he then has to face a harsh reality (also based on the blood-type myth): a blood type-A girl seldom reverses her determination.


I personally dont believe in blood type theory and i dont think many people outside Korea would believe in the theory either. However, if you want to find out about the culture of Korean young people, this movie might help.
